1.什么是promise? 1.主要用于异步计算。 2.可以将异步操作队列化,按照期望的顺序执行,返回符合预期的结果。 3.可以再对象之间传递和操作promise,处理队列。 2.promise的作用 为了避免页面冻结,不执行操作,可以异步操作,一时间可以执行多个事件! 回调地狱,代码难以维护, 常 ...
分类:
其他好文 时间:
2019-11-27 17:37:33
阅读次数:
85
promise是什么? 1、主要用于异步计算 2、可以将异步操作队列化,按照期望的顺序执行,返回符合预期的结果 3、可以在对象之间传递和操作promise,帮助我们处理队列 为什么会有promise? 为了避免界面冻结(任务) 同步:假设你去了一家饭店,找个位置,叫来服务员,这个时候服务员对你说,对 ...
分类:
其他好文 时间:
2019-11-22 10:45:39
阅读次数:
97
computed 与watched 的区别: 异步请求 数据变化 使用watched ,计算属性不支持异步 计算一个值的结果 用 computed computed 与methods的区别: computed 有缓存 当数据的值没有改变的时候 我们不会重新执行方法,而 methods 会 ...
分类:
其他好文 时间:
2019-09-10 01:07:40
阅读次数:
86
Future接口代表异步计算的结果,并且提供方法来检测异步过程的进展。Callable接口与Runnable接口比较类似,提供线程的执行体,即run方法的内容。 Future与Callable结合使用开启一个新线程执行,最大的特点是能提供返回值,这样也就能实现类似同步执行的情况,看以下示例,在新线程 ...
分类:
编程语言 时间:
2019-07-02 22:54:54
阅读次数:
120
线程和队列 线程和队列 在使用TensorFlow进行异步计算时,队列是一种强大的机制。 为了感受一下队列,让我们来看一个简单的例子。我们先创建一个“先入先出”的队列(FIFOQueue),并将其内部所有元素初始化为零。然后,我们构建一个TensorFlow图,它从队列前端取走一个元素,加上1之后, ...
分类:
其他好文 时间:
2019-01-16 11:49:26
阅读次数:
154
[From] https://colobu.com/2016/02/15/Scala-Async/ 在我以前的文章中,我介绍了Scala Future and Promise。Future代表一个异步计算,你可以设置你的回调函数或者利用Await.result等待获取异步计算的结果,你还可以组合多个 ...
分类:
其他好文 时间:
2019-01-15 14:28:09
阅读次数:
190
NDArray与NumPy的多维数组类似,但NDArray提供了更多的功能:GPU和CPU的异步计算;自动求导。这使得NDArray能更好地支持机器学习。 ...
分类:
Web程序 时间:
2018-08-19 14:02:30
阅读次数:
241
Executor框架简介 Java的线程既是工作单元,也是执行机制。从JDK5开始,把工作单元和执行机制分离开来。 Executor框架由3大部分组成 任务。 被执行任务需要实现的接口:Runnable接口或Callable接口 异步计算的结果。Future接口和FutureTask类。 任务的执行 ...
分类:
编程语言 时间:
2018-07-23 23:39:49
阅读次数:
248
1. 引子 ListenableFuture顾名思义就是可以监听的Future,它是对java原生Future的扩展增强。我们知道Future表示一个异步计算任务,当任务完成时可以得到计算结果。如果我们希望一旦计算完成就拿到结果展示给用户或者做另外的计算,就必须使用另一个线程不断的查询计算状态。这样 ...
分类:
其他好文 时间:
2018-06-30 10:50:44
阅读次数:
195
public interface Callable<V> 返回结果并且可能抛出异常的任务。实现者定义了一个不带任何参数的叫做 call 的方法 public interface Future<V> Future 表示异步计算的结果。计算完成后只能使用 get 方法来获取结果 1.线程处理返回结果 一 ...
分类:
编程语言 时间:
2018-06-26 01:03:17
阅读次数:
198